Step 2: Opening the Widgets You Need

The first crucial step is to have the widgets you want to group already open on your Webull desktop.

  • Sub-heading: Accessing the Widget Menu

    • To open a new widget, navigate to the "Widgets" menu, usually found at the top or side of your Webull desktop application.

    • Browse through the various categories like "Markets," "Charts," "Trading," and "Account" to find the widgets you need.

    • Click on the desired widget to add it to your current layout. You might want to open several widgets that you envision grouping together. For example, open a "Chart" widget, an "Order Book" widget, and an "Order Ticket" widget.

Step 3: Initiating the Grouping Process

Now that your chosen widgets are on your screen, let's begin the magic of grouping them.

  • Sub-heading: Right-Clicking to Create a Group

    • Carefully select one of the widgets you wish to group.

    • Right-click anywhere within the title bar of that widget. A context menu will appear.

    • From this menu, look for and select the option "Create group widget" or something similar (the exact wording might vary slightly with Webull updates, but it will clearly indicate group creation).

Step 4: Dragging and Snapping Widgets into a Group

This is where the visual grouping happens! Webull uses a "snap-to" functionality to make grouping intuitive.

  • Sub-heading: The Power of Drag-and-Drop

    • After selecting "Create group widget," you'll notice that the selected widget becomes draggable.

    • Drag this widget towards another widget you want to include in the group.

    • As you drag, you'll see a colored edge appear on the target widget when the two are close enough to be grouped. This visual cue indicates that they are ready to combine.

    • Release your mouse button when you see this colored edge. The two widgets will then combine into a single, tabbed group.

  • Sub-heading: Adding More Widgets to an Existing Group

    • Once you have a group formed, you can add even more widgets to it.

    • Simply repeat the drag-and-drop process: drag a new, un-grouped widget onto the existing widget group.

    • Again, look for the colored edge to confirm that the new widget will snap into the group.

    • This allows you to build comprehensive groups with multiple tabs, each dedicated to a specific aspect of your trading.

Step 5: Customizing Your Widget Group

Grouping is just the beginning. Webull offers further customization to make your grouped widgets even more functional.

  • Sub-heading: Navigating Tabs within a Group

    • Once widgets are grouped, they will typically appear as tabs within a single widget frame.

    • Simply click on the tab to switch between the different widgets within your group. This is incredibly useful for quickly flipping between, say, a 1-minute chart and a daily chart of the same stock, or between the order book and a news feed for a particular ticker.

  • Sub-heading: Resizing and Arranging Groups

    • Just like individual widgets, you can resize your grouped widgets.

    • Click and drag the edges or corners of the grouped widget to adjust its size to fit your screen and preference.

    • You can also drag the entire grouped widget to any desired location on your Webull desktop, creating an organized and efficient layout.

  • Sub-heading: Minimizing Panels within a Group

    • For even more screen real estate, you can minimize individual panels within a widget group.

    • Right-click on the title bar of a specific panel within the group.

    • Select "Minimize Panel" from the context menu. The panel will collapse into a smaller bar, freeing up space while still being easily accessible. To restore it, simply click on the minimized bar.

Step 6: Saving Your Custom Layout

After all that hard work, you'll want to save your beautifully organized workspace so you don't have to recreate it every time you log in.

  • Sub-heading: The Importance of Saving Your Layout

    • Webull allows you to save your entire desktop layout, including your grouped widgets, as a custom template. This is a game-changer for maintaining an efficient trading environment.

    • Look for a "Layout" or "Workspace" menu option, usually near the top of the Webull desktop.

  • Sub-heading: Steps to Save Your Layout

    • Click on the "Layout" or "Workspace" option.

    • Select "Save Layout As" or a similar option.

    • Give your custom layout a descriptive name (e.g., "Day Trading Setup," "Options Strategy," "Swing Trading View").

    • Click "Save."

Now, whenever you open Webull, you can easily load your saved layout, ensuring your preferred widget groups and arrangements are ready to go.

Step 7: Un-Grouping and Managing Widgets

Sometimes, you might need to separate widgets that you've grouped or simply remove one from a group.

  • Sub-heading: Popping Out a Panel

    • If you want to remove a single widget from a group, right-click on the title bar of that specific widget's tab within the group.

    • Select "Pop-out Panel". The selected widget will revert to a separate, independent widget, leaving the rest of the group intact.

  • Sub-heading: Closing Widgets

    • To close any widget, grouped or not, simply click on the "X" icon in its top-right corner.

How to link widgets so they display the same stock?

Many Webull widgets have a "Link" or "Sync" icon (often a small chain link). Click this icon and select a "link group" (e.g., Link Group 1). Any other widgets linked to the same group will then automatically update to show the same stock when you change it in one of the linked widgets.
